Giả Lập Điện Thoại Cho Máy Tính

Máy tính giả lập điện thoại cho máy tính

Tính toán hiệu suất, yêu cầu hệ thống và chi phí cho giải pháp giả lập điện thoại tốt nhất trên máy tính của bạn

Kết quả tính toán giả lập

Phần mềm giả lập phù hợp: Đang tính…
Hiệu suất dự kiến: Đang tính…
Yêu cầu hệ thống: Đang tính…
Tối ưu hóa đề nghị: Đang tính…
Chi phí ước tính (nếu có): Đang tính…

Hướng dẫn toàn diện về giả lập điện thoại trên máy tính (2024)

Giả lập điện thoại trên máy tính đã trở thành công cụ không thể thiếu cho cả game thủ, nhà phát triển và người dùng phổ thông. Với khả năng chạy ứng dụng mobile trên màn hình lớn, sử dụng bàn phím chuột linh hoạt, và tận dụng sức mạnh phần cứng PC, giải pháp này mang lại trải nghiệm vượt trội so với thiết bị di động thực tế.

1. Giả lập điện thoại là gì?

Giả lập điện thoại (mobile emulation) là quá trình mô phỏng phần cứng và phần mềm của thiết bị di động trên máy tính, cho phép:

  • Chạy ứng dụng Android/iOS trên Windows, macOS hoặc Linux
  • Sử dụng đầy đủ chức năng như trên điện thoại thực
  • Tối ưu hóa hiệu suất nhờ phần cứng PC mạnh mẽ
  • Kết nối nhiều tài khoản đồng thời (đặc biệt hữu ích cho game thủ)

2. Lợi ích của việc sử dụng giả lập

Lợi ích Chi tiết Đối tượng hưởng lợi
Hiệu suất cao Tận dụng CPU/GPU máy tính để xử lý nhanh hơn 30-50% so với điện thoại Game thủ, nhà phát triển
Màn hình lớn Hiển thị trên màn hình 24″-32″ với độ phân giải Full HD/4K Người dùng phổ thông
Đa nhiệm mạnh mẽ Chạy đồng thời nhiều ứng dụng mà không giật lag Nhà phát triển, người dùng chuyên nghiệp
Tiết kiệm pin Không tiêu hao pin điện thoại khi sử dụng lâu Tất cả người dùng
Bàn phím chuột Điều khiển chính xác hơn trong game và ứng dụng Game thủ, nhân viên văn phòng

3. So sánh các phần mềm giả lập phổ biến 2024

Phần mềm Hệ điều hành Ưu điểm Nhược điểm Điểm hiệu suất (1-10)
BlueStacks 5 Android Tối ưu game, hỗ trợ đa nhiệm, giao diện thân thiện Ngốn RAM, có quảng cáo 9.2
LDPlayer Android Nhẹ, hỗ trợ nhiều phiên bản Android, không lag Ít tính năng nâng cao 8.8
NoxPlayer Android Hỗ trợ root, tùy biến cao, miễn phí Cài đặt phức tạp, đôi khi bị lỗi
Genymotion Android Chuyên nghiệp cho developer, hỗ trợ cloud Phiên bản miễn phí hạn chế
Xcode Simulator iOS Chính thức từ Apple, tích hợp tốt với macOS Chỉ chạy trên macOS, hạn chế chức năng
CorePhone iOS Giả lập iOS trên Windows, giao diện đẹp Hiệu suất thấp, nhiều lỗi

4. Yêu cầu hệ thống tối thiểu và khuyến nghị

Để giả lập điện thoại mượt mà, máy tính của bạn cần đáp ứng các thông số sau:

Yêu cầu tối thiểu:

  • CPU: Intel Core i3 hoặc AMD Ryzen 3 (2 lõi)
  • RAM: 4GB (8GB nếu chạy đa nhiệm)
  • GPU: Đồ họa tích hợp Intel HD 4000 trở lên
  • Ổ đĩa: SSD 20GB trống (HDD có thể nhưng chậm)
  • HĐH: Windows 7 trở lên, macOS 10.12 trở lên

Cấu hình khuyến nghị cho hiệu suất tối ưu:

  • CPU: Intel Core i5-9400F/AMD Ryzen 5 3600 (6 lõi 6 luồng)
  • RAM: 16GB DDR4 3000MHz trở lên
  • GPU: NVIDIA GTX 1650/AMD RX 570 (4GB VRAM)
  • Ổ đĩa: NVMe SSD 500GB trở lên (tốc độ đọc ghi >3000MB/s)
  • HĐH: Windows 10/11 64-bit, macOS Ventura trở lên

5. Hướng dẫn cài đặt và tối ưu giả lập

  1. Chọn phần mềm phù hợp:
    • Game thủ: BlueStacks 5 hoặc LDPlayer
    • Developer: Genymotion hoặc Android Studio
    • Người dùng iOS: Xcode Simulator (macOS) hoặc CorePhone (Windows)
  2. Cài đặt phần mềm:
    • Tải bản cài đặt chính thức từ website nhà phát triển
    • Vô hiệu hóa phần mềm diệt virus tạm thời (tránh xung đột)
    • Chọn đường dẫn cài đặt trên ổ SSD để tối ưu tốc độ
    • Cấp quyền administrator khi được yêu cầu
  3. Cấu hình ban đầu:
    • Phân bổ 2-4 lõi CPU và 2-4GB RAM cho giả lập
    • Bật chế độ hiệu suất cao trong cài đặt
    • Cập nhật driver đồ họa mới nhất từ NVIDIA/AMD/Intel
    • Bật virtualization (VT-x/AMD-V) trong BIOS
  4. Tối ưu hóa hiệu suất:
    • Đóng các ứng dụng nền không cần thiết
    • Sử dụng chế độ “Game Mode” trên Windows 10/11
    • Giảm độ phân giải giả lập nếu máy yếu (720p thay vì 1080p)
    • Vô hiệu hóa hiệu ứng hình ảnh không cần thiết
    • Dùng phần mềm dọn dẹp như CCleaner định kỳ
  5. Cài đặt ứng dụng:
    • Sử dụng CH Play hoặc tải APK/IPA từ nguồn uy tín
    • Cho phép cài đặt từ nguồn bên thứ ba trong cài đặt giả lập
    • Cập nhật ứng dụng và hệ điều hành giả lập thường xuyên

6. Giải pháp cho các vấn đề thường gặp

Vấn đề Nguyên nhân Giải pháp
Giả lập chạy chậm, giật lag Cấu hình máy yếu, phân bổ tài nguyên không đủ
  • Tăng RAM ảo lên 4GB
  • Giảm số lõi CPU nếu quá tải
  • Đóng các chương trình nền
  • Chuyển từ HDD sang SSD
Lỗi “Virtualization not enabled” Chưa bật VT-x/AMD-V trong BIOS
  • Khởi động lại máy vào BIOS (thường nhấn Del/F2)
  • Tìm mục “Virtualization Technology” và bật
  • Lưu cài đặt và khởi động lại
Không kết nối được mạng Xung đột cài đặt mạng ảo
  • Đổi chế độ mạng trong cài đặt giả lập
  • Tắt tường lửa tạm thời
  • Khởi động lại router
  • Cài đặt lại driver mạng ảo
Lỗi đồ họa (đen màn hình, giật hình) Driver đồ họa lỗi thời hoặc xung đột
  • Cập nhật driver GPU mới nhất
  • Chuyển sang chế độ đồ họa phần mềm
  • Giảm độ phân giải và tắt hiệu ứng
  • Cài đặt DirectX mới nhất
Không cài đặt được ứng dụng Lỗi kết nối CH Play hoặc phiên bản Android cũ
  • Đăng nhập lại tài khoản Google
  • Xóa cache CH Play
  • Nâng cấp phiên bản Android trong cài đặt
  • Tải APK thủ công từ APKMirror

7. Ứng dụng thực tiễn của giả lập điện thoại

7.1. Trong phát triển phần mềm

Các nhà phát triển sử dụng giả lập để:

  • Kiểm thử đa nền tảng: Test ứng dụng trên nhiều phiên bản Android/iOS mà không cần mua nhiều thiết bị thực.
  • Gỡ lỗi hiệu quả: Sử dụng công cụ developer tích hợp như Android Studio Profiler hoặc Xcode Instruments.
  • Tự động hóa kiểm thử: Kết hợp với framework như Appium để chạy test tự động.
  • Mô phỏng điều kiện mạng: Kiểm tra ứng dụng trong môi trường mạng chậm, mất kết nối.
  • Phát triển cross-platform: Dễ dàng chuyển đổi giữa phát triển web và mobile.

7.2. Trong gaming

Game thủ chuyên nghiệp và thường xuyên sử dụng giả lập để:

  • Cải thiện độ chính xác: Sử dụng bàn phím chuột cho các game bắn súng như PUBG Mobile, Call of Duty Mobile.
  • Đa tài khoản: Chạy nhiều giả lập đồng thời để quản lý nhiều tài khoản game.
  • Streaming chất lượng cao: Thuận tiện ghi hình và livestream với độ phân giải cao.
  • Macro và script: Tự động hóa các tác vụ lặp lại (note: chỉ nên dùng trong phạm vi cho phép).
  • Tránh bị chặn: Một số giả lập có chế độ chống phát hiện (anti-detect) để tránh bị cấm tài khoản.

7.3. Trong giáo dục

Các trường học và cơ sở đào tạo ứng dụng giả lập để:

  • Dạy lập trình mobile: Học viên có thể thực hành trên máy tính mà không cần thiết bị thực.
  • Mô phỏng thí nghiệm: Sử dụng ứng dụng giáo dục trên nền tảng mobile.
  • Học ngôn ngữ: Chạy các app học ngoại ngữ như Duolingo, Memrise trên màn hình lớn.
  • Quản lý lớp học: Giáo viên có thể giám sát hoạt động của học sinh trên giả lập.
  • Tiết kiệm chi phí: Không cần đầu tư nhiều thiết bị di động cho phòng lab.

8. Xu hướng tương lai của công nghệ giả lập

Ngành công nghiệp giả lập điện thoại đang phát triển mạnh mẽ với những xu hướng nổi bật:

  • Giả lập đám mây: Các giải pháp như Genymotion Cloud hoặc BrowserStack cho phép chạy giả lập trực tuyến mà không cần cài đặt phần mềm nặng trên máy local. Điều này đặc biệt hữu ích cho các doanh nghiệp cần kiểm thử trên quy mô lớn.
  • Hỗ trợ ARM trên Windows: Với sự phát triển của chip Apple Silicon và Windows ARM, các giả lập trong tương lai sẽ tối ưu hóa tốt hơn cho kiến trúc ARM, mang lại hiệu suất cao hơn và tiêu thụ năng lượng thấp hơn.
  • Tích hợp AI: AI sẽ được ứng dụng để tự động tối ưu hóa cài đặt giả lập dựa trên phần cứng máy tính, cũng như mô phỏng hành vi người dùng thực tế để kiểm thử ứng dụng.
  • Giả lập iOS trên Windows: Hiện tại, giả lập iOS chủ yếu chỉ chạy trên macOS. Các giải pháp giả lập iOS trên Windows đang được cải thiện đáng kể về hiệu suất và tính ổn định.
  • Hỗ trợ 5G và mạng di động ảo: Các giả lập tương lai sẽ mô phỏng tốt hơn các điều kiện mạng di động thực tế, bao gồm chuyển đổi giữa 4G/5G/WiFi và các tình huống mất kết nối.
  • Thực tế ảo và thực tế tăng cường: Kết hợp giả lập với công nghệ VR/AR để tạo môi trường kiểm thử ứng dụng AR/VR mobile trên máy tính.
  • Bảo mật nâng cao: Các giải pháp chống gian lận (anti-cheat) sẽ được tích hợp sâu hơn vào giả lập để ngăn chặn việc sử dụng phần mềm gian lận trong game.

9. So sánh giữa giả lập và thiết bị thực

Tiêu chí Giả lập trên máy tính Thiết bị thực
Hiệu suất Cao hơn (nhờ phần cứng PC mạnh) Hạn chế bởi phần cứng mobile
Chi phí Miễn phí hoặc chi phí thấp Đắt (phải mua thiết bị mới)
Đa nhiệm Chạy nhiều giả lập đồng thời Hạn chế (chỉ 1-2 ứng dụng cùng lúc)
Độ chính xác đầu vào Cao (bàn phím chuột) Hạn chế (cảm ứng)
Cảm biến phần cứng Hạn chế (không có GPS, con quay hồi chuyển) Đầy đủ (cảm biến thực)
Tiện lợi Cần máy tính mạnh Di động, sử dụng mọi lúc mọi nơi
Tuổi thọ pin Không ảnh hưởng đến pin điện thoại Tiêu hao pin nhanh khi sử dụng lâu
Cập nhật hệ điều hành Dễ dàng nâng cấp/cài đặt nhiều phiên bản Phụ thuộc vào hỗ trợ của nhà sản xuất

10. Lời khuyên từ chuyên gia

Để tận dụng tối đa công nghệ giả lập điện thoại trên máy tính, các chuyên gia khuyến nghị:

  1. Lựa chọn phần mềm phù hợp với nhu cầu: Không phải giả lập nào cũng tốt cho mọi trường hợp. Game thủ nên chọn BlueStacks/LDPlayer, còn developer nên dùng Android Studio hoặc Genymotion.
  2. Đầu tư vào phần cứng: Một chiếc SSD NVMe và RAM 16GB sẽ cải thiện hiệu suất giả lập đáng kể so với ổ HDD và RAM 8GB.
  3. Luôn cập nhật: Cập nhật thường xuyên phần mềm giả lập, driver và hệ điều hành để tránh lỗi và tối ưu hiệu suất.
  4. Sao lưu dữ liệu: Giả lập có thể bị lỗi hoặc xóa dữ liệu. Sao lưu định kỳ các file quan trọng trong thư mục dữ liệu của giả lập.
  5. Sử dụng hợp pháp: Chỉ sử dụng giả lập cho mục đích hợp pháp. Một số game cấm sử dụng giả lập trong thi đấu xếp hạng.
  6. Tối ưu hóa cài đặt: Dành thời gian nghiên cứu các cài đặt nâng cao như phân bổ CPU/GPU, chế độ đồ họa để đạt hiệu suất tốt nhất.
  7. Kết hợp với công cụ khác: Sử dụng phần mềm ghi màn hình (OBS), macro (AutoHotkey) để tăng năng suất khi làm việc với giả lập.
  8. Tham gia cộng đồng: Các diễn đàn như XDA Developers, Reddit r/emulation có nhiều mẹo hay và hỗ trợ khi gặp sự cố.

Leave a Reply

Your email address will not be published. Required fields are marked *